Like many other lilies, Easter lilies are toxic to cats when they ingest any A part of the plant. Stay clear of these beauties if your pet is interested by vegetation or could be a nibbler. Prompt treatment from the veterinarian is essential and might be productive.

Apart from its elegance as a yard and houseplant, a bonus of the lily is its number of difficulties related to pests and disorders.

Daffodils are spring’s cheerful heralds, bursting forth with trumpet-formed blooms in dazzling yellows, whites, and oranges. Perfectly timed for Easter—blooming from late March to early April—they symbolize new beginnings and hope, making them a natural match for the time. Their bold, uplifting colors bring instant Pleasure to any Room, massive or modest.
